Paul McCartney stands as one of the most important figures in modern music history, whose influence as a member of The Beatles and as a solo artist continues to define global popular culture. While his autograph material is widely collected, examples that incorporate hand-drawn elements are notably less common and carry added appeal.
This piece features a hand-drawn composition depicting a simplified human figure seated at a piano, executed in minimal, continuous ink lines. The drawing reflects a spontaneous and informal creative gesture, combining humor and abstraction in a manner consistent with McCartney's playful artistic sensibility beyond music.
The signature appears at the lower right, rendered in a flowing, confident hand characteristic of known Paul McCartney autograph examples. Its placement complements the drawing without interrupting the composition, maintaining a balanced visual structure.
From a collecting perspective, hand-drawn sketches by McCartney are significantly more desirable than signature-only examples, as they represent a direct extension of the artist's creative expression. While not part of his primary artistic output, such drawings are appreciated for their personal and performative quality.
The composition benefits from strong negative space, allowing both the figure and piano motif to stand out clearly. The professional framing enhances presentation and ensures suitability for display.
Condition appears stable, with clean paper tone and well-preserved ink. The simplicity of the line work emphasizes immediacy and authenticity of execution, contributing to its visual charm.
In the market, McCartney signed material maintains strong liquidity, and pieces incorporating drawings typically achieve higher interest compared to standard signed albums or photographs. However, value is also influenced by the complexity and recognizability of the drawing.
The combination of a hand-drawn musical subject, clear signature, and clean presentation places this example within a desirable mid-to-upper tier of McCartney collectibles.
